About

Jennifer Lin Cavner is an administrative law attorney with 26 years of legal experience, practicing at Husch Blackwell in Austin, TX. She earned a J.D. from University of Texas School of Law Doctor of Jurisprudence/Juris Doctor ( in 1999. She has been admitted to the Texas Bar since 2000. Her practice encompasses administrative law, health care, litigation, and personal injury, allowing her to serve clients across a range of legal needs. She maintains a clean professional disciplinary record.
